Types of Car Roof Tents
There are several different types of roof tents to choose from, each with its own unique features and benefits. The most common types include:
1. Hardshell Roof Tents – These tents are made from rigid materials like fiberglass or aluminum, which provide excellent protection from the elements and are quick and easy to set up. They are also very durable and can withstand strong winds and harsh weather conditions.
2. Softshell Roof Tents – Softshell tents are more compact and lightweight than hardshell tents, making them a great option for smaller vehicles or those looking to minimize weight on their roof rack. They are typically made from high-quality, weather-resistant materials like ripstop nylon and provide a comfortable sleeping space.
3. Pop-Up Roof Tents – Pop-up tents are the easiest and quickest to set up, as they simply pop open and are ready to use in minutes. They are a great option for campers who want a hassle-free camping experience and don’t want to spend time setting up and taking down their tent.
Choosing the Right Roof Tent for You
When choosing a roof tent for your car, there are several factors to consider to ensure you get the best one for your needs. Some important things to keep in mind include:
1. Size – Consider how many people will be sleeping in the tent and how much space you will need. Make sure to choose a tent that can comfortably accommodate everyone in your party.
2. Weight Capacity – Make sure to check the weight capacity of your roof rack to ensure that it can safely support the weight of the tent and all occupants.
3. Setup and Takedown – Consider how easy the tent is to set up and take down, especially if you plan on moving frequently or don’t want to spend a lot of time on setup.
4. Materials and Durability – Look for a tent made from high-quality, weather-resistant materials that will provide reliable protection from the elements and last for many camping trips to come.
